Pharmacological prion protein silencing accelerates central nervous system autoimmune disease via T cell receptor signalling

The primary biological function of the endogenous cellular prion protein has remained unclear. We investigated its biological function in the generation of cellular immune responses using cellular prion protein gene-specific small interfering ribonucleic acid in vivo and in vitro.
